December 14-18 2006

Australia v England, 3rd Test, Perth

Australia 244 (Hussey 74*, Panesar 5-92, Harmison 4-48) and 5 for 527 dec (Clarke 135*, Hussey 103, Gilchrist 102*, Hayden 92, Ponting 75) beat England 215 (Pietersen 70) and 350 (Cook 116, Bell 87, Pietersen 60*, Flintoff 51, Warne 4-115) by 206 runs
